A Shift in Strategy
Traditionally, spreading fertilizer across an entire field has been the standard practice. However, as the price tag on nitrogen and other nutrients surged, that blanket approach began to feel less sustainable. The new focus is on precision. Instead of scattering resources broadly, banding places nutrients exactly where the crop needs them most—right alongside the seed row.
This isn't just about saving money; it's about efficiency. When fertilizer is banded, plants access nutrients more quickly and effectively. This means farmers can often use less product to achieve the same, or even better, yield results. The financial impact is immediate and significant, offering a lifeline during tight market conditions.
